Download Sample Ask For Discount Japan Machine Vision AOI Inspection Equipment Market By Type Segment Analysis The Automated Optical Inspection (AOI) equipment in the Japan machine vision market is primarily classified into two major types: 2D AOI systems and 3D AOI systems. 2D AOI systems utilize high-resolution cameras and image processing algorithms to detect surface defects, component misalignments, and soldering issues on printed circuit boards (PCBs). Conversely, 3D AOI systems incorporate stereoscopic imaging and laser-based measurement techniques to assess component height, volume, and spatial positioning, offering enhanced defect detection capabilities for complex assemblies. Currently, 2D AOI systems constitute the dominant segment, accounting for approximately 70% of the market share, owing to their cost-effectiveness and established technology base. However, the 3D AOI segment is experiencing rapid growth, driven by increasing complexity in electronic assemblies and the demand for higher inspection accuracy. The market size for AOI equipment by type in Japan is estimated at around USD 600 million in 2023, with 2D AOI systems holding an approximate USD 420 million share. The 3D AOI segment is projected to grow at a CAGR of 12% over the next five years, reaching an estimated USD 200 million by 2028, driven by technological advancements and stricter quality standards. Japan Machine Vision AOI Inspection Equipment Market By Application Segment Analysis The application segments within Japan’s machine vision AOI inspection equipment market primarily include PCB assembly inspection, semiconductor device inspection, automotive electronics inspection, and consumer electronics inspection. PCB assembly inspection remains the largest segment, accounting for approximately 50% of the total market, driven by the high volume of electronics manufacturing and stringent quality standards. Semiconductor device inspection is also significant, especially with the rise of advanced chip packaging and miniaturization, requiring precise defect detection. Automotive electronics inspection is gaining momentum, fueled by the automotive industry’s shift toward electrification and autonomous vehicle systems, which demand rigorous quality control. Consumer electronics, including smartphones and wearable devices, constitute a growing segment as product complexity and miniaturization increase, necessitating sophisticated AOI solutions for defect mitigation.
